Stampa – Hotels and Accommodation (Switzerland) | Book Online Now on Mono.travel
Choose the dates of your stay to check prices and hotel availability in Stampa.
Specify search parameters
Edit
Properties in Stampa: page 1 of 1. 1-1 of 1 properties are shown.
Located in Stampa, 33 km from Train Station St. Moritz, Hotel Val d`Arca provides accommodation with a garden, free private parking, a terrace and a bar. Providing free WiFi throughout the property, the non-smoking hotel features a sauna. Engadin